Abstract(in English) According to the recent increasing communications traffic, there is necessity to invest WDM network equipments. From a perspective of network design, the capital expenditure must be reduced with guaranteeing the reachability and reliability of optical signals. It could hold true for additional investment for deploying the future production facilities. However, it would be dificult to predict increase of communications traffic for each site correctly and also find out the site which should reinforce in the future. Therefore, in order to assist decision-making and extract the promising site to be invested in the future, this paper defines the important site on each node of the graph and proposes a method to assess importance of a network.
